Rangers are in the home of Pilsner - and fans will be hoping they are toasting another Champions League win with the local brew.
And they will be crying into their beers if they somehow blow a 3-0 third qualifying round first leg lead.
Club Brugge or Salzburg will stand in the Ibrox side's way of a place in the lucrative league phase of UEFA's premier competition, assuming they finish off the job in the Czech Republic.
Russell Martin warned against any complacency after their romp in the first game in Glasgow.
But a disappointing 1-1 draw at home to Dundee to continue their stuttering start to the Scottish Premiership campaign on Saturday means there's a bit of pressure on the Light Blues.
They always have the safety net of the Europa League group stage but Rangers want to aim high and join the elite - not to mention a £40million jackpot.

Nicolas Raskin is one of two Rangers players brought into the side for this evening's game in Plzen.
The Belgian midfielder was suprisingly omitted from the line-up for the first leg six days ago - and at the weekend against Dundee - but starts tonight, with skipper James Tavernier also coming in at right back for Max Aarons.
